How much do software test engineer j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for software test engineer in Indiana is $48.96,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$40.05 and $55.82 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Software Test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Software Test Engineer, you need a solid understanding of software development life cycles, test methodologies, and proficiency in programming languages such as Python or Java, often supported by a degree in computer science or related fields. Familiarity with automation tools like Selenium, JUnit, or TestNG, and knowledge of bug tracking systems such as Jira are typically required. Att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ective communication set standout engineers apart by enabling thorough defect identification and clear reporting. These skills and qualities are crucial for ensuring software reliability, meeting quality standards, and facilitating smooth collaboration across development teams.

What Is a Software Test Engineer?

A software test engineer conducts quality assurance tests on software to make sure programs are functioning properly. The three types of testing strategies are black box, where the tester is not familiar with the software, white box, where the tester is aware of the software’s internal structure, and gray box, which is a combination of the two. Responsibilities in this job include running diagnostic tests with a critical mindset, assessing the functionality, and reporting the findings.

What are Software Test Engineers?

Software Test Engineers are professionals responsible for evaluating software applications to ensure they function correctly and meet specified requirements. They design, develop, and execute test plans and cases, identify bugs or issues, and work closely with developers to resolve them. Their goal is to maintain software quality by detecting problems early in the development process, whether through manual or automated testing methods. Software Test Engineers often use specialized tools and frameworks to streamline testing and improve product reliability.

What is the difference between Software Test Engineer vs QA Analyst?

AspectSoftware Test EngineerQA Analyst
CertificationsISTQB, CSTE, CSQAISTQB, CSTE, CSQA
Work EnvironmentDevelopment teams, testing labsQuality assurance departments, testing labs
Industry UsageSoftware companies, tech firmsSoftware companies, IT organizations
Primary FocusDesigning, executing tests, automationTest planning, process improvement, documentation

Both roles often require similar certifications and work in software testing environments within tech industries. The Software Test Engineer typically focuses on test case development, automation, and execution, while the QA Analyst emphasizes test planning, quality processes, and documentation. Understanding these distinctions helps organizations assign the right responsibilities and professionals for their testing needs.
